Turtle is 6 inches by 6 carved in the British virgin islands

Item Number: 183
Time Left: CLOSED

Description
This beautiful turtle was carved in the British virgin islands
It is 6in x 6in
Donated by
Anonymous
Item Number: 183
Time Left: CLOSED
This beautiful turtle was carved in the British virgin islands
It is 6in x 6in